Ralph Paucek Obituary

Paucek, Ralph "Duke" Passed to Eternal Life, Friday, October 4, 2013, age 83 years. Devoted husband of Eleanor (nee Gulczynski). Loving father of Gregory and the late Lee Paucek. Dear grandfather of Blake (Brandi) and Dana Paucek. Great -grandfather of Carter and Sienna. Brother of Lillian Hartmann and Edward Paucek, Sr. Brother-in-law of Evelyn Keuhn. Also survived by nieces, nephews, other relatives and many friends. Visitation at the Funeral Home, Tuesday 3 PM until time of Funeral Service at 5:30 PM. Member of Knights of Columbus Council #3095. Former owner of "Dukes" Tavern and former employee of Citywide Insulation. In lieu of flowers, memorials to Milwaukee Rescue Mission appreciated.
